Syndication networks gave strategy to regional sports networks, which carried broadcasts of local sports with a far increased scale than comprehensive-services broadcast stations could give at some time; these combined with out-of-marketplace sports deals (which debuted during the 1990s) allowed the carriage of those networks' sporting gatherings across the nation. On the other hand, with the improved availability of sports to broadcast arrived raising legal rights fees, which might be recovered through the recently approved exercise of amassing retransmission consent fees from cable subscribers, which has led to various disputes and the dropping of channels from cable lineups. Person leagues began launching their particular networks while in the 2000s; specialty networks of other sports have experienced various levels of accomplishment. The British media is dominated by nationwide outlets, with regional media taking part in a A great deal more compact role. Ordinarily the BBC performed a dominant part in televising Activity, offering extensive substantial-quality ad free coverage and free publicity in exchange for remaining granted broadcast rights for very low charges. ITV broadcast a scaled-down portfolio of events, and Channel four broadcast a number of situations from your nineteen eighties, primarily horse races and so-named "minority sports". In the early nineties this arrangement was shaken up because of the arrival of spend-Television in the shape of BSkyB and its sports channel Sky Sports. Much more media choices became accessible to the general public no matter if or not it's on newspapers, radio, or television.[6]|Your demo reel will serve as a portfolio to show your abilities and elegance to opportunity companies.|The debut of ESPN in 1979 revolutionized the broadcasting of sports activities. Inside several decades of ESPN's founding for a standard cable channel, it had developed a secure of sports broadcasts ranging from major leagues to oddities. ESPN has considering the fact that developed into a massive multiplexed community, with many channels and a sizable information bureau which has led towards the network bestowing the title of "Worldwide Chief in Sports" upon alone. Cable, and later on digital cable and satellite, considerably expanded the amount of channels (and, by extension, the home for broadcasting sports functions) accessible with a provided established, and in addition gave channels such as ESPN the opportunity to broadcast direct and nationwide, in contrast to coping with community affiliates.}
